Transaction edf5f2ac413f7bce940cd08842022bafd28c915835a4e0bb41ba399f370b3102
1 Input
2 Outputs
- edf5f2ac413f7bce940cd08842022bafd28c915835a4e0bb41ba399f370b3102:0
- edf5f2ac413f7bce940cd08842022bafd28c915835a4e0bb41ba399f370b3102:1
value 221478220
address 3H6YRuSd4FnKHnykFxDMbpwYKPGUJwcPCR
value 45950000
address 1P85FV1Gddq8FAnBpdHNCGgoJi1JZKTpkL